UA homecoming this weekend is
all about Wilbur the Wildcat - the
beloved and furry mascot turns
50 on Saturday.

The UA used real animals as
mascots off and on between the
early 1900s and the late 1950s
(with at least one tragic mishap),
until two UA students (Richard
Heller and John Paquette)
pitched the idea of using a
costume-wearing human.

Wilbur made his first appearance
at the UA vs. Texas Tech football
game on Nov. 7, 1959, and was
an immediate hit, according to a
UA Web site.

Wilbur's look has evolved over the
years. It was during one of those
costume makeovers that Wilma
the Wildcat was created.

She made her first public
appearance on March 1, 1986,
during a "blind date" with Wilbur.
The pair later "married" before an
Arizona-Arizona State football
game.

Here’s an email I got from the Ladies who run Girls Bikeout:

Dear Ladies,

We know you’ve got new scarves, hats, gloves, and blinky lights to show off. If you haven’t joined Girls Bike Out on the road, we think you should! This Saturday, January 3rd, meet at Time Market, 444 E University Blvd, 6pm for our First Ride of 2009!

Girls Bike Out is a ladies bicycle ride aimed to promote femme bonding, fashion, and bicycle riding! The idea is to Dress in Style, and then hop on your bicycle for a leisurely ride around town. We never wear you out and we always have a good time.

We like to ride in dresses, heels, and lipstick, but remember, how you “Style” is up to you!

Come join us, 6:00pm, at Time Market, the 1st, and 3rd Saturdays of every month.

If you’d like to lead the group on your own route, feel free to send us your ideas!

  • GBO ends each ride with a fun social gathering. If you’d like to end the ride at a fashionable Tucson location, feel free to send us your ideas! Business Owners, if you would like to host a GBO ride, please contact us ***

Not in Tucson? Make Girls Bike Out global- Invite your girlfriends and start your own rides! Let us know how it goes!!
